Summary

A Roman Polden Hill type bronze brooch found in field south of St Bartholomews Church.

Full Description

<1> Grosvenor Museum, Grosvenor Museum Accessions, 1987 936 (Index). SCH407.

Bronze Polden Hill fibula. Present length c.6.5 cm. Head and catch plate damaged. Found in field south of St Bartholomew's Church.
